Lamprey Health Care (LHC) seeks a Chief Operating Officer (COO) with ambulatory health care practice experience to lead our clinical operation. LHC is a learning organization that prides itself on embracing change during this time of health care transition. As New HampshireÂ's oldest community health center we focus on patient and employee engagement across three sites in southeastern NH. LHC is a level 3 recognized medical home with an annual operating budget of $13M, providing primary health care to over 16,000 patients annually. LHC maintains multiple programs including family medicine, pediatrics, OBGYN, behavioral health, and nutrition.
The Chief Operating Officer (C.O.O.) will have a proven track record as a change agent that has successfully managed during transition, and will be an influential leader and a seasoned coach in a value based care environment. Fostering teamwork, the C.O.O. will develop and implement plans for operational systems, processes and personnel assignments to accommodate the growth and strategic planning objectives of the organization while prioritizing the health status of our patients.
Responsibilities focus on the efficient delivery of outpatient medical services, operations management, customer service, quality and excellence, compliance, and facility planning.
Credentials: MasterÂ's degree in public health, MasterÂ's in Nursing, or Business Administration preferred. Equivalent in a health services discipline or related practical experience acceptable. Position requires seven to ten years of progressively responsible managerial experience, including prior experience in senior-level administration in a community based organization. The successful candidate must be familiar with state and federal laws and regulations and be skilled in organizational management with the ability to analyze financial and statistical information. Knowledge of: clinical service level benchmark standards, financial management, marketing, development and community outreach. Being well versed in performance improvement and LEAN management principles is a plus.
